Little Boy

Little Boy: The Arts of Japan’s Exploding Subculture is a major exhibition and series of public art installations curated by Takashi Murakami, the Japanese artist known for fusing high art with low (read pop) culture.

Little Boy concludes Murakami’s “Superflat” trilogy, a project exploring otaku, a Japanese youth subculture obsessed with fantastic and apocalyptic science fiction, fantasy, video games, manga comics and anime.
